Formula Explained

The petrol consumption is calculated using the following formula:

Petrol Consumption (L/100km) = (Petrol Used (L) / Distance Traveled (km)) × 100

This formula takes the amount of petrol used and divides it by the distance traveled, then multiplies by 100 to get the consumption rate per 100 kilometers.

Worked Example

Let's say you drive 300 kilometers and use 20 liters of petrol. Here's how to calculate your petrol consumption:

Example Calculation

Petrol Consumption = (20 L / 300 km) × 100 = 6.67 L/100km

This means your vehicle uses 6.67 liters of petrol for every 100 kilometers traveled.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a good petrol consumption rate?

A good petrol consumption rate typically falls between 5-7 liters per 100 kilometers for most vehicles. This indicates efficient fuel usage. Higher numbers mean your vehicle is using more petrol for the same distance.

How can I improve my vehicle's petrol consumption?

To improve petrol consumption, maintain proper tire pressure, drive at consistent speeds, avoid rapid acceleration, and ensure your vehicle is well-maintained. Regular servicing can also help optimize fuel efficiency.

Is petrol consumption the same as fuel efficiency?

Yes, petrol consumption and fuel efficiency are related. Petrol consumption measures how much petrol your vehicle uses over a certain distance, while fuel efficiency measures how far your vehicle can travel with a certain amount of petrol. They are essentially two ways of expressing the same information.
